This year’s Edinburgh and Lothians Schools Film Competition took place on Friday the 22nd August, screening as part of EIFF Youth’s online programme we saw a great variety of work demonstrating the talent and enthusiasm our schools have for filmmaking! 

Curated and Hosted by our dedicated Youth Jury, you can watch the event below as well as review the summary of winners.

Primary and Special Schools Awards

Most Impactful Film

Who We are by Oaklands Special School (Beech and Spruce Class)

Most Entertaining Film

The Performance by Pencaitland Primary School (P5)

Most Creative Film

The Attic by Leith Primary (P6B)

Best Genre Film

The Universe That Flipped by Blackhall Primary School (P6B)

Jury’s Selection: Best Primary or Special School Film

Impossible Mission 7 by Pencaitland Primary School (P5)

 

Secondary School Awards

Best Editing

Lockdown by David Puchir, Liberton High School

Best Sound

Isolated by Craig Doyle, Penicuick High School

Visually Impressive Film

Family of Me (work in progress) by Amelie Colvin, Firhill High School

Creativity During Covid

Qwertyuiop by Michael Hood, Penicuik High School

Jury’s Selection: Best Secondary School

Don’t Make a Mess by David Puhir, Liberton High School
